Mangaluru: Harekala Hajabba felicitated at Shatkhi Residential School


Mangalore Today News Network

Mangaluru, Jan 31, 2020: Shakthi Fest at Shakthi Residential School was inaugurated on 31st January at Shakthi Auditorium of the school. Vani Rajgopal, a well known Bharatanatya artiste was the chief guest on the occasion. She said that the students should take keen interest in Fine Arts apart from their studies. Money only is not the criteria to lead a peaceful life. Our involvement in cultural activities imparts a peaceful mind which must be the primary thing in our life, she said.

Sr. Maria S.L. D’souza, the headmistress of Sacred Heart High School Kulshekar was another chief guest. If the opportunities are created in educational institutions, children will unfurl  their talents and skills. Thus the schools and colleges have to open opportunities for the learners she said.

The Padmashree Awardee Sri Harekala Hajabba was felicitated on this occasion. Mr. Baikady Janardana Achar, the Administrator of Shakthi Institutions introduced Hajabba to the audience. In reply to this felicitation Hajappa said that he was not after publicity or felicitations. When he was young, he said that he was deprived of education. Therefore, he decided to start an educational institution in remote place to impart education to the deprived of. A major portion of his earnings he set aside for this purpose throughout his life, he said. He never thought of getting Padmashree Award for his humble and dedicated work.

Mr. K.C. Naik, the managing trustee of Shree Gopalakrishna Temple presided over the function. He said Mr. Hajabba is the best example to how a common man can achieve the heights and reach the goal with dedication and sacrifice. Mr. Guruvappa Balepuni, Journalist working for Hosadigantha was felicitated for his identifying the services of Hajabba through his article for the first time years ago.

Vidya Kamath, the principal of the school welcomed the gathering. Smt. Rekha proposed the vote of thanks. Swathi Bharath compered the programme. The principal expressed her happiness for over 250 students participated in the Shakthi Fest on the first day.
